Output 51f74bf66515447a787bd68f3b4351e81cfb4ecb1c109c80d85e3821df27bf43:1

value
18792000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f4f180d4d1979829cff54a5dd61b7c199270f9 OP_EQUAL
address
A5HahD8CJdWYwMs7PMZqADyQtbNAN14USb
transaction
51f74bf66515447a787bd68f3b4351e81cfb4ecb1c109c80d85e3821df27bf43